Maybe it was the maple donuts that tipped the scales in their favor. Mmmm, donuts.

Whatever it was, the township of Springfield, Vermont, was selected as the hometown of Homer, Marge, Bart, Lisa and Maggie, beating out 13 other Springfields across the country for the honor, which, among other choice bragging rights, allows the hamlet to host the world premiere of The Simpsons Movie.

And all the other contenders can eat their shorts.
